My ZX-5 screw kit contains 180 pieces. The car uses less than 2/3 that. They are all Grade 12.9 black oxide alloy steel. Tensile strength of 174,000 psi. All hex heads. I also ship anywhere in the world USPS Global Priority Mail (4-6 days). USPS GPM costs like $5-6.

Titanium screws have a similar tensile strength, but don't have the same shear strength. They're good for lightening places in low-stress areas. They're not recommended for the chassis, shock mounts or motor mounts. They're also 5x the price.
